Testing Methodology
A study conducted by UK health researchers analyzed 200 vape devices collected from various users across different regions. The mouthpieces were swabbed and tested for:
- Bacterial contamination (Staphylococcus, Streptococcus, E. coli)
- Fungal growth (Candida, Aspergillus)
- Chemical residues (nicotine, heavy metals, and flavoring agents)
- Cross-contamination from shared use
The results were compared to hygiene standards for medical and personal use devices.
Key Findings
1. High Levels of Bacterial Contamination
- 85% of tested mouthpieces had detectable levels of bacteria.
- 40% contained Staphylococcus aureus, which can cause skin infections and respiratory issues.
- 25% had traces of E. coli, indicating fecal contamination, likely from improper handling.
2. Fungal Growth in Vape Mouthpieces
- 30% of samples showed fungal presence, including Candida albicans, which can lead to oral thrush.
- Moisture retention in mouthpieces creates an ideal environment for mold and yeast.
3. Chemical Residue Buildup
- Nicotine residue was found in 70% of devices, even after cleaning.
- Heavy metals (lead, cadmium) were detected in 15% of samples, likely due to low-quality manufacturing.
4. Cross-Contamination Risks
- Shared vaping devices showed higher contamination levels, increasing infection risks.
- Lack of proper cleaning habits contributed to microbial buildup.
Health Risks of Contaminated Vape Mouthpieces
Exposure to contaminated mouthpieces can lead to:

- Oral infections (gingivitis, thrush)
- Respiratory issues (bacterial pneumonia, bronchitis)
- Digestive problems (if E. coli is ingested)
- Long-term exposure to heavy metals (linked to organ damage)
Preventive Measures
To reduce contamination risks, users should:
✅ Clean mouthpieces regularly with alcohol wipes or warm soapy water.
✅ Avoid sharing vapes to prevent cross-contamination.
✅ Replace disposable mouthpieces periodically.
✅ Choose high-quality devices with antimicrobial coatings.
✅ Store vapes in dry conditions to prevent mold growth.
